原文:抽象类必须要有抽象方法吗? 普通类和抽象类有哪些区别?

普通类不能包含抽象方法,抽象类可以包含抽象方法。 抽象类不能直接实例化,普通类可以直接实例化。 抽象类不能使用 final 修饰 答:不能,定义抽象类就是让其他类继承的,如果定义为 final 该类就不能被继承,这样彼此就会产生矛盾,所以 final 不能修饰抽象类,如下图所示,编辑器也会提示错误信息: 抽象方法也不能用final 接口和抽象类有什么区别 实现:抽象类的子类用 extends 来 ...

2020-08-09 21:04 0 1146 推荐指数:

查看详情

抽象类须要有抽象方法吗?

Java基础 抽象类须要有抽象方法吗? 不需要,抽象类不一定非要有抽象方法。 示例代码: 上面代码,抽象类并没有抽象方法但完全可以正常运行。 ...

Sun Oct 18 17:31:00 CST 2020 0 934
抽象类抽象方法和接口

有些知识,是为了解决某个场景中的难题而生。 了解那个"令人尴尬"的场景,为了解知识点更重要。假设如下场景: 团队准备开发某王站,表建好了,页面设计好了。A组负责开发底层数据库(DB),上传。 B级负责调用DBA组发生了争执,MySQL? Oracle? DB2? sqlite?B组 ...

Tue Jan 15 03:43:00 CST 2019 0 787
java抽象类抽象方法

和接口的区别: 子类继承了抽象类抽象方法必须实现,然而其他其他方法可以不实现,抽象方法中也可以定义 ...

Thu Mar 07 00:54:00 CST 2019 0 650
js抽象类抽象方法

js中模拟抽象类:在父类中调用一个未定义的方法,这个方法在子类中必须被实现。 1, 模拟的工厂模式 2, 在父类中调用一个未定义的方法(或者定义了的空方法),这个方法在子类才被实现。 ...

Sat Mar 29 00:14:00 CST 2014 0 3396
java抽象类抽象方法

一、什么是抽象类抽象方法   没有具体功能的实现,通过子类继承后重写方法来实现一定约束的称之为抽象类抽象类必须被abstract修饰。抽象方法就是只有方法声明,没有方法体的方法抽象类的使用一般通过继承来实现 二、为什么需要抽象类抽象方法   引用抽象方法抽象类,是java提供 ...

Tue Sep 29 06:28:00 CST 2020 0 858
抽象类抽象方法

抽象类中可以不定义任何抽象方法抽象类普通区别抽象类必须使用publi ...

Wed Oct 06 05:52:00 CST 2021 0 99
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M